Ukrainian forces entered the Chernobyl containment facility and raised the Ukrainian flag, securing the site.
Ukrainian forces made significant territorial gains northwest of Kyiv
On the evening of April 2, the Ministry of Defense of Ukraine announced the liberation of all territories of the Kyiv region from the Russian invaders.
The Ukrainian flag was raised at the Chornobyl nuclear power plant at 11 am on 2 April 2022
The Ukrainian national anthem was sung at the Chornobyl nuclear power plant at 11 am on 2 April 2022
Whole Kyiv Oblast is free from Russian occupiers
Russian invading troops occupied Moshun for 16 days
Oleksandr Syrskyi fortified Moshun as it could serve as a gateway into Kyiv
Fighting between both sides damaged 10,000 kilometers of energy infrastructure
Around 260,000 households in the region were left without electricity
The region was de-occupied on April 2, 2022
Power was fully restored within 45 days after the occupation
The Ministry of Defence reported the full liberation of Kyiv Oblast from Russian occupation on April 2.
The entire territory of the Kiev region, including Irpin, Bucha, and Gostomel, has been liberated from Russian occupation forces.
Ukrainian Forces liberated the settlement of Mykhailo-Kotsyubynske in the Chernihiv region.
